Jane Grossman

Jane Grossman has over 15 years experience in training, consulting and group facilitation. Jane’s motivating influence is her genuine interest in helping individuals and groups to reach their next level of excellence. Through a variety of processes, Jane helps teams to gain better alignment and performance. She brings her warmth, enthusiasm, humor and insights regarding group process to each program she facilitates. She is adept at working with people from diverse backgrounds and creates a trusting and supportive environment in which meaningful work can be accomplished.
Some of Jane’s recent clients include Microsoft, Genentech, International Game Technology, The Reno-Sparks Board of Realtors, American Water, City College of San Francisco, Kaiser Permanente, The United States Department of Forestry, California State University, Visa USA, The North Face, Intel, Oregon Child Development Coalition, Proctor and Gamble, Whole Foods and Habitat for Humanity.
Jane specializes in:
- Creating Accountable work environments with a focus on improving performance execution
- Helping teams and individuals develop the skills and processes to hold one another accountable without provoking defensiveness and power struggles
- Using Personality Assessments, primarily the MBTI and FIRO B to help teams leverage their strengths and compensate for their blind spots
- Non-Defensive Communication and Conflict Resolution
- Managing Transitions
- Using Community Service Projects as a vehicle for building more cohesive teams
- Incorporating experiential team challenges to help teams identify productive and non-productive patterns of behavior
Jane draws upon her educational experience which includes a Masters’ Degree in Applied Psychology from the University of Santa Monica, a Bachelor’s Degree in Economics and Political Science from UC Berkeley, and certificates in Training & Development, Organizational Diagnosis, Group Facilitation, Managing Transitions and Powerful Non-Defensive Communications. |
